Things To Know About Health Coverage Requirements For 500 Visa

To get a 500 visa for studying overseas, you need health insurance coverage for your entire duration of study. Health insurance is not just a pile of paperwork; it’s your health, access to care and peace of mind at this time of great change. Here are some facts about the 500 visa health insurance requirements and how it can help you make informed choices that will enable you to maintain your healthy lifestyle.

Requirement 1: Health Coverage Is Mandatory For Visa Approval

Proof of having adequate health insurance is also a precondition for getting a 500 visa in many countries. Without this paperwork, your application will either get delayed or denied. This provision helps guarantee that foreign students can receive essential medical treatment while studying. Its successful conclusion is what ensures that you go and study abroad safely without interruption.

Requirement 2: Coverage Must Meet Minimum Standards

Overseas student health insurance is not optional and not one-size-fits-all; it has to meet certain standards of the immigration department. These guidelines tend to cover hospital admissions, doctors’ visits, emergency treatment, and sometimes medication. Choosing a plan with the minimum recommended provisions would help mitigate the risk of liability or administrative sanction.

Requirement 3: Coverage Period Should Align With Visa Duration

Just remember that you must be covered for the full length of your student visa. Lapses in coverage can lead to compliance problems and place you at risk when you need the protection most. Some plans match the duration of your visa, while others require extensions or renewals. And generally, you come out ahead if you pay for continuous coverage so that you have access to care while studying.

Requirement 4: Proof Of Coverage Must Be Documented

At the time of visa application, immigration officials want to see evidence of student health insurance. Such documentation consists of policy certificates, coverage quotations or formal letters issued by the provider. Clear evidence shows you comply and makes complications less likely. Having everything ready in advance will help you with your 500 visa application by taking out the stress and hassle.

Requirement 5: Coverage Should Include Emergency Support

Keep in mind that visa health obligations are an important aspect of emergency medical treatment. Plans are supposed to offer urgent care, hospital services and sometimes around-the-clock help. This is protection for students if the unexpected happens, which means both safety and peace of mind. Knowing how they’re covered enables you to respond with confidence when those emergencies arise.

Requirement 6: Pre-Existing Conditions May Be Addressed Differently

Some 500 visa health plans may have specific conditions or limitations regarding pre-existing medical conditions. Take note that it is important to understand whether coverage includes ongoing treatments, specialist consultations, or exclusions. What’s more is that being aware of this information prevents surprises and ensures that essential healthcare needs are met during your studies.

Requirement 7: Health Coverage Often Supports Additional Compliance

In addition to a 500 visa approval, student health insurance is required by universities for enrollment and use of campus facilities. Satisfying coverage requirements is designed to facilitate a fit with academic life. It provides for accessing local health care providers in covered networks that are accepted by your plan. Requirement 8: Coverage Should Support Mental Health and Wellness

Modern student health plans often include provisions for mental health support, which is important for international students. Access to counselling services, therapy sessions, and wellness programmes helps manage stress, homesickness, and study-related pressures. Ensuring your plan covers mental health means you can maintain both physical and emotional well-being while studying abroad.

Staying Protected While Studying Abroad

Investing in health insurance for 500 visa provides access to medical care and peace of mind. By understanding what coverage must include, aligning it with visa duration, and considering personal needs, you can study abroad safely and confidently. Meeting these requirements supports not only academic success but also your overall well-being while navigating life in a new country.
